Dissecting Stevie Wonder's Superstition, 50 years after we first heard its infectious grooves
- Written by: Leigh Carriage, Senior Lecturer in Music, Southern Cross University
Photo by Soul Train via Getty ImageOn October 24 1972, Stevie Wonder released his 15th album Talking Book and the world heard the infectious grooves and seamless vocal delivery of the song Superstition for the very first time.
Superstition reached number one in the Billboard Hot 100 and on the soul singles chart.
